New WV State Parks coupon book available to purchase online and at park and forest gift shops

SOUTH CHARLESTON, W.Va. — A new West Virginia State Parks coupon book containing exclusive discounts on lodging, dining, activities and merchandise is now available to purchase online and at park and forest gift shops around the state.

The coupon book costs $25 and has an estimated value of $500 to $700 depending on the items selected or length of stay utilized with the coupons.

Discounts in the coupon book include the following:

  • 30% off a West Virginia State Parks stay
  • Book one Pipestem Peaks Zipline Tour, get one half off
  • 15% off any breakfast, lunch or dinner for two at the Lodge Restaurant at Tygart Lake State Park
  • 30% off one item at any West Virginia State Parks gift shop

“One of the greatest parts of vacationing in our state parks and forests is that it’s affordable and this coupon book is going to make trips even better,” said West Virginia State Parks Chief Brad Reed. “We hope the discounts in this coupon book will encourage folks to visit new places, try new activities and find even more reasons to enjoy our beautiful state parks and forests with their loved ones.”

Coupon books purchased online will be mailed within three business days after an order has been completed.
